CANADA Canada - Annie Yassie, 13, Churchill, MB, 22 June 1974

She was with a man at least 10 years her senior. They went into a cab together, she was so drunk that he had to physically take her out of the vehicle. When the cab came back he was the only passenger. This man apparently has since died.

I just don't see her making it all the way from Manitoba to Tennessee - it seems like she met with foul play in Manitoba. Also, I think the fact that she was aboriginal/indigenous would have been evident and this UID is listed as white or hispanic.

There are some similarities though...I think they had a theory worth considering, at least.

Yassie appears to have a mark on the same part of her temple as the UID.
The height and weight are reasonable for both.
Age is reasonable.
Resemblance is reasonable.

Not sure about hispanic/white vs First Nations, but we have seen cases go unsolved based on getting this wrong. (Princess Blue, for example...)

The jewelry found with the UID: A choker type necklace with beads and a white dove. A rawhide bracelet.

These may simply be 70's style, or they could be First Nations. I wish photos were available.

Yassie was described as having a thin build, and the UID was described as having large breasts, BUT those are not mutually exclusive, and she could have matured if she was a runaway or something else from 1974-1976. Having read a bit about the living conditions and life she had as a young girl, running away or something more sinister certainly could account for her ending up in Tennessee. The guy she was partying with may have killed her, or he could have helped her leave town....or helped someone else take her/sold her.

I think someone else has to have been involved in Yassie's disappearance, as both she and the guy she was drinking with took a cab to the bonfire/gravel pits place, and he took a cab back. Either someone helped him move a body, or someone else took her, or helped her leave.
